CVE-2026-28550 Overview
A race condition vulnerability has been identified in the security control module of Huawei HarmonyOS. This vulnerability exists due to improper synchronization of shared resources within the security control component, potentially allowing a local attacker with low privileges to trigger a denial of service condition. Successful exploitation may affect system availability on affected devices running HarmonyOS 6.0.0.
Critical Impact
Local attackers may exploit this race condition to cause system instability or denial of service, impacting device availability for legitimate users.
Affected Products
- Huawei HarmonyOS 6.0.0
- Huawei devices running affected HarmonyOS versions
- Huawei laptops running affected HarmonyOS versions
Discovery Timeline
- 2026-03-05 - CVE-2026-28550 published to NVD
- 2026-03-05 - Last updated in NVD database
Technical Details for CVE-2026-28550
Vulnerability Analysis
This vulnerability is classified under CWE-362 (Concurrent Execution using Shared Resource with Improper Synchronization) and CWE-840 (Business Logic Errors). The race condition exists within the security control module of HarmonyOS, where concurrent access to shared resources is not properly synchronized.
The local attack vector requires an attacker to have existing access to the device with low-level privileges. While the attack complexity is high due to the precise timing required to exploit race conditions, successful exploitation does not require user interaction. The primary impact is on system availability, with no direct effect on data confidentiality or integrity.
Root Cause
The vulnerability stems from a Time-of-Check to Time-of-Use (TOCTOU) flaw or similar synchronization issue within the security control module. When multiple threads or processes attempt to access shared resources simultaneously, the lack of proper locking mechanisms or atomic operations can lead to an inconsistent state. In this case, the race condition affects the availability of the system when triggered under specific timing conditions.
Attack Vector
The attack requires local access to a device running HarmonyOS 6.0.0. An attacker with low privileges must precisely time their operations to exploit the window between resource checks and resource usage in the security control module. Due to the high complexity required for successful exploitation, this vulnerability requires significant technical skill and access to execute.
The vulnerability mechanism involves concurrent execution paths accessing shared state without adequate synchronization primitives. When the race condition is triggered, it can cause the security control module to enter an unstable state, resulting in denial of service. Refer to the Huawei Security Bulletin 2026-3 for additional technical details.
Detection Methods for CVE-2026-28550
Indicators of Compromise
- Unexpected system crashes or reboots on HarmonyOS devices without apparent cause
- Security control module errors or exceptions in system logs
- Abnormal CPU or memory usage patterns during periods of high concurrent activity
- System instability occurring during specific application or service operations
Detection Strategies
- Monitor system logs for security control module exceptions or synchronization errors
- Implement behavioral analysis to detect unusual patterns of concurrent operations
- Deploy endpoint detection solutions capable of identifying race condition exploitation attempts
- Review application behavior for suspicious timing-based activities targeting system resources
Monitoring Recommendations
- Enable verbose logging for the HarmonyOS security control module where possible
- Establish baseline metrics for normal system behavior to identify anomalies
- Configure alerting for unexpected security module failures or crashes
- Regularly audit system stability reports for patterns consistent with race condition exploitation
How to Mitigate CVE-2026-28550
Immediate Actions Required
- Apply the latest security updates from Huawei as referenced in the March 2026 security bulletin
- Review device access controls to limit local access to trusted users only
- Monitor affected devices for signs of instability or exploitation attempts
- Consider temporarily restricting high-privilege operations on affected systems until patched
Patch Information
Huawei has released security patches addressing this vulnerability in their March 2026 security bulletin. Administrators should apply updates through official Huawei channels to remediate this issue. Detailed patch information is available in the Huawei Security Bulletin 2026-3 and the Huawei Laptop Bulletin 2026-3.
Workarounds
- Restrict local access to devices to only trusted and authorized users
- Implement enhanced monitoring for security control module behavior
- Reduce exposure by limiting unnecessary concurrent operations on affected systems
- Prioritize patching for devices in high-risk or critical environments
# Configuration example
# Check current HarmonyOS version
# Navigate to: Settings > About phone > Version
# Ensure version includes March 2026 security patch level
# Monitor system logs for security module issues (conceptual)
# dmesg | grep -i "security_control"
# Check for unusual crash patterns in system logs
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

